I'm quite (un)happy to do some travelling around, meeting (un)happy cachers.
I'm getting used to this "Geocaching" idea now ...
Please take me to a geocache with you, log my TB tag there as a 'visit' and sign my name in the log book - This is very important because I'm only allowed to log a find if my name is in the book. MrsB of The Blorenges will write up my on-line logs for any caches where she sees my TB tag has been. Please don't log me a visit at every cache you find or MrsB will suffer repetative strain injury from all the extra typing! - Just take me to one or two of the best caches you find.
You don't have to place me into a cache (that will be a physical impossibility until I lose some weight) but just let me stay with you for as long as you want then pass me on, by hand, to some other gullible geocacher.
Please take good care of me and post a few pictures of my travels when you can so that Ms Tulip (my original owner) can see where I have been. Hopefully we will be re-united one day. Thank you.

Eeyore belonged to Lydia Tulip, a university friend of The Blorenges' daughter. When the girls left Uni Lydia came to stay for several weeks, bringing Eeyore with her. When the time came for her to move northwards to a job in Newcastle she couldn't manage to carry Eeyore and her wetsuit: Much to Eeyore's chagrin the wetsuit took priority and Eeyore was left to pine in Wales, occasionally appearing on MrsB's webcam in the Geocaching Chatroom.
Eventually the poor donkey could stand it no longer and he headed northwards to try and find his missing owner. Who knows what perils he may have encountered in that far north eastern territory? Fortunately (?) he fell into the arms of Munkeh who took pity on him and took him to meet a strange sect called "The Geocachers". Eeyore has gradually become more involved with their beliefs and travels the country, in random fashion, living with them and absorbing their culture.
August 2011: After wandering around the UK for a few years, Eeyore got the opportunity to visit the USA by invitation from the cache_venturers. He's currently in Colorado but he's happy to go anywhere that he can eat carrots.
February 2012: Eeyore had a great time in USA. He's now back in London, England, and hopes for more travelling adventures one day.
March 2013: Sadly, Eeyore has disappeared - Last seen in a bulb field in Holland. I hope he's having a good time, maybe exploring the delights of Amsterdam and the Dutch carrot fields. One day he may join the geocaching life once more when whoever has him realises he's not theirs to keep permanently...
